Marketing Digital Products

 

There’s a world of difference between marketing ebooks or electronic platforms and printed books, but most people learn the hard way, on the job. This workshop is the savvy alternative, giving you a practical overview of the issues, the challenges, and the jargon, and the tools to manage them with confidence. With case studies to illustrate and inspire.

 

Who’s it for?

Marketing executives and managers with responsibility for marketing digital products in specialist markets, especially (but not exclusively) academic, educational and practitioner.

 

What’s covered?

  • Competing on the digital playing field – what’s out there, key players and products
  • Essentials you NEED to know: pitfalls to avoid, how to answer difficult (often technical) questions, promoting security and stability, training your customers, supporting sales teams
  • Market segmentation – who are your audiences? What is each looking for?
  • Practical checklists for promoting ebooks, apps, reference products, digital platforms and depositories
  • Staying in control: planning and scheduling, reacting quickly to changing market conditions, managing partnerships and assessing international markets
  • The buying cycle – awareness-raising, product evaluation and conversion
  • Plenty of case studies, template plans, jargon-busting and leads to help you stay ahead of the game
  • A practical exercise working through real challenges brought by participants.
